The Phenomenon of "Exploding Trees" During Extreme Cold

1/22/2026, 2:09:06 AM

Understanding Frost Cracking

As the Upper Midwest braces for a severe cold snap, social media has been abuzz with warnings about "exploding trees." This term, while dramatic, refers to a phenomenon known as frost cracking, which occurs under specific conditions during extreme cold. When temperatures plummet, the sap inside trees can freeze and expand, creating internal pressure that may cause the bark or trunk to crack suddenly, often producing a loud noise likened to a gunshot or explosion.

The Science Behind the Sound

Frost cracking is most likely to occur when temperatures drop rapidly, particularly when they reach around -20 degrees Fahrenheit or lower. According to Bill McNee, a forest health specialist with the Wisconsin Department of Natural Resources, this phenomenon is triggered when the thick sap inside a tree freezes at a lower temperature than water, leading to rapid expansion. The outer bark cools and contracts faster than the inner wood, creating stress that can result in a sudden split.

Meteorologist Shawn Cable explains that these cracks often happen during clear, calm nights when temperatures drop quickly. The sound can be startling, but it is important to note that trees do not literally explode; rather, they may split or crack, which can lead to falling branches.

Risk Factors and Tree Species

Certain tree species are more susceptible to frost cracking, including maples, ash, and willows. Younger trees with thinner bark are also at higher risk. The National Forest Foundation notes that while most trees can survive frost cracks, these splits can expose them to diseases and decay, potentially leading to long-term damage.

Official Statements & Responses

Meteorologists and forestry experts have emphasized that while the risk of frost cracking exists, it is not as widespread or dangerous as the term "exploding trees" suggests. Max Velocity, a social media meteorologist, has warned of the phenomenon, but local experts like Mike Augustyniak have clarified that the conditions for significant cracking are not as severe as some might believe. Augustyniak noted that trees in Minnesota have likely already frozen their sap due to previous cold days, making the risk of cracking less pronounced.

What's Next

As the cold front continues to impact the Midwest, residents are advised to stay alert for the sounds of cracking trees, particularly in wooded areas. While the phenomenon is real, the actual risk to people is limited, primarily involving falling branches rather than widespread destruction. Experts recommend avoiding parking under large trees during extreme cold and monitoring any visible damage to trees.
